Finance Review Summary — Corvane Product Line Pricing

Prepared for sales leads.

Our review of the Corvane line shows current list prices sit roughly 8% below comparable offerings, while gross margin has slipped to 31% due to component cost inflation. We recommend a staged increase: 4% at the next catalog refresh, with a further 3% contingent on renewal rates holding. Discount authority should be tightened to 10% without director approval. Volume customers will receive advance notice. The rationale tied to our broader plans is noted below.

board note of tahog-yagef: Headcount on the Ralael team goes from 9 to 80 by the end of April. Gross margin on Ralael came in at 15 percent against a plan of 5 percent.

Subject: Memtrace cut-over complete

Team,

Cut-over to Memtrace v2 for GPU memory profiling finished last night. Old v1 agents are disabled; any tickets referencing v1 dashboards should be closed as resolved-by-migration. Sampling overhead is now under 2% and allocation traces include kernel names. Known gap: profiles older than 30 days were not migrated. Point customers at the v2 docs for setup questions. For reference when troubleshooting, the agent now runs with the following configuration.

settings of bagaf-bawip:
[aldax]
port = 5000
region = south-4
host = aldax.brasklabs.corp
team = brivan
timeout_ms = 2000
retries = 2

**Action item (P1, owner: reminders team):** The Brackenshaw Clinic reminder job double-sent 4,100 SMS messages during the Oct outage because retry and dedupe windows were tuned independently and drifted apart. Consolidate all timing constants into a single reviewed module; any change must pass the replay test suite before merge. Reviewer note: reject any PR that reintroduces inline magic numbers in the send path. The dedupe window must always exceed max retry span. For reference, the corrected constants we are standardizing on are as follows:

tuning table, yahap-hahip:
BUDGETS = {
    "praiel": 88,
    "quenox": 61,
    "nordor": 332,
    "gorix": 835,
    "ruswyn": 186,
}